
Are You Stronger Than an Ant? Fun Facts about Extraordinary Animals
Karen Koepcke Morgan, illustrated by Nelke Roose
This nonfiction book examines remarkable abilities across eleven animal species. It asks readers to compare themselves with animals including bats, ants, elephants, penguins, mosquitoes, camels, hummingbirds, beavers, crocodiles, sloths, and flamingoes. Examples include drinking twenty gallons of water in under fifteen minutes and carrying one hundred times an animal’s own weight. “Could you?” questions introduce factual information about the unusual abilities of each featured animal.
